rand函数怎么限定范围
- 开发语言
- 2024-11-29
- 1
大家好,今天小编来为大家解答rand函数怎么限定范围这个问题,rand函数用法很多人还不知道,现在让我们一起来看看吧! 文章目录: 1、rand函数用法 2、...
大家好,今天小编来为大家解答rand函数怎么限定范围这个问题,rand函数用法很多人还不知道,现在让我们一起来看看吧!
文章目录:
- 1、rand函数用法
- 2、rand函数怎么用
- 3、用rand随机函数怎么求指定范围的随机数
- 4、rand()随机函数产生的值的范围?
- 5、如何用随机函数生成指定范围的数值呢?
- 6、excel指定范围内生成随机数
rand函数用法
1、rand函数的用法有以下几种:基本用法:在Excel中,直接在单元格输入=RAND(),就会得到大于等于0,小于1的随机数。生成A与B之间的随机数字(A≤随机数B):在第一个格子中输入=RAND()*(B-A)+A。如,生成1到10之间的随机数字,输入:=RAND()*9+1。
2、为了生成特定范围的随机数,可以使用rand函数结合算术运算来实现。
3、在C语言中,rand函数是标准库中的一个重要函数,用于生成伪随机数序列。伪随机数是通过算法计算得出的,虽然看起来是随机的,但实际上是由初始的种子值决定的。这意味着,如果两次程序运行的种子值相同,那么产生的随机数序列也会相同。因此,rand函数通常用于模拟、、数值计算等需要随机数据的场景。
4、rand函数不需要任何参数,只需要使用括号即可调用。它会返回一个随机整数。生成随机数的范围:默认情况下,rand函数生成的随机数范围是从0到RAND_MAX。在大多数中,RAND_MAX的值通常是32767。如果需要生成特定范围内的随机数,可以使用模运算符来实现。
rand函数怎么用
int rand; // 不需要传递参数 调用rand函数即可返回一个随机整数。生成特定范围的随机数 为了生成特定范围的随机数,可以使用rand函数结合算术运算来实现。
rand函数不需要任何参数,只需要使用括号即可调用。它会返回一个随机整数。生成随机数的范围:默认情况下,rand函数生成的随机数范围是从0到RAND_MAX。在大多数中,RAND_MAX的值通常是32767。如果需要生成特定范围内的随机数,可以使用模运算符来实现。
rand函数的用法有以下几种:基本用法:在Excel中,直接在单元格输入=RAND(),就会得到大于等于0,小于1的随机数。生成A与B之间的随机数字(A≤随机数B):在第一个格子中输入=RAND()*(B-A)+A。如,生成1到10之间的随机数字,输入:=RAND()*9+1。
用rand随机函数怎么求指定范围的随机数
步骤一:生成一个大于或等于min的随机数。我们可以利用rand函数生成一个随机数,然后通过模运算将其转换到指定的范围内。例如,为了生成一个大于等于min的随机数,可以这样操作:`rand % + min`。这里的``确保了生成的随机数覆盖了整个范围。步骤二:验证生成的随机数是否在指定范围内。
=ROUND(RAND()*(0.9-0.5)+0.5,1)---0.5~0.9间的随机乱数 =ROUND(RAND()*0.4+0.5,1)---0.5~0.9间的随机乱数 随机整数也可以用RANDBETWEEN函数。
使用RAND函数生成随机数:Excel中的RAND函数可以生成一个大于等于0小于1的随机小数。如果需要其他范围的随机数,可以通过这个函数作为基础进行变换。
用randbetween函数生产一个范围内的随机数值整数部分,公式:=RANDBETWEEN(最小值,最大值);用rand函数生产随机数字(小数部分),公式=RAND();用round函数处理小数点位数,公式=round(数值,保留小数点后几位有效数)举例:假设生成0到100之间的随机数,保留小数点后2位有效数。
rand()随机函数产生的值的范围?
1、在C++编程中,rand()函数被描述为生成一个0到RAND_MAX之间的伪随机整数,但具体范围取决于不同的编译器实现。例如,MSVC中的RAND_MAX通常为32767(0x7fff),而在Linux上的GCC则可能远大于这个数值。值得注意的是,其他编程语言如MATLAB可能采用的是生成[0.0, 0)之间的浮点数的方式。
2、看返回值的类型 \x0d\x0aunsigned int \x0d\x0a双字节是65535,\x0d\x0a四字节是4294967295的整数范围。
3、rand函数产生一个0到RAND_MAX的伪随机数,这里的RAND_MAX因不同的实现而异,但RAND_MAX至少为32767。(比如,MSVC中通常为0x7fff,即32767,而Linux平台下GCC中RAND_MAX通常会远远大于这个值)有一些其他编程语言的rand函数确实是产生一个[0.0, 0)之间的浮点数。比如MATLAB。
4、rand()函数可以用来产生随机数;rand()会返回一随机数值,范围在0至RAND_MAX 间。返回0至RAND_MAX之间的随机数值,RAND_MAX定义在stdlib.h,(其值至少为32767),运算的结果是一个不定的数,要看你定义的变量类型,int整形的话就是32767。
如何用随机函数生成指定范围的数值呢?
1、在空白单元格中输入随机函数公式=RAND(),即可得到一个随机数值。如果需要将其设置为数字2到数字10之间随机加减,可以输入随机函数:=RAND()*(10-2)+2。点击回车,即可将输入的公式生成计算结果,在下图中可以看到生成的随机数据就在2到10之间了。
2、首先,最简单直接的方法是使用Excel的内置函数。对于需要生成随机整数的场景,可以使用RANDBETWEEN函数。例如,如果想要生成一个介于1到100之间的随机整数,可以在单元格中输入公式=RANDBETWEEN。按下Enter键后,该单元格就会显示一个在这个范围内的随机整数。
3、步骤一:生成一个大于或等于min的随机数。我们可以利用rand函数生成一个随机数,然后通过模运算将其转换到指定的范围内。例如,为了生成一个大于等于min的随机数,可以这样操作:`rand % + min`。这里的``确保了生成的随机数覆盖了整个范围。步骤二:验证生成的随机数是否在指定范围内。
excel指定范围内生成随机数
方法一:生成0~1的随机小数在A1单元格输入公式=RAND(),按Enter键,即可得到0到1之间的随机小数。要生成更多,可拖动填充手柄至所需范围。方法二:生成指定范围随机整数例如,要生成1到100的随机整数,公式为=RANDBETWEEN(1, 100),同样拖动填充手柄生成多个。
答:在Excel中,要生成指定范围内的不重复随机数字,可以采取以下方法: 利用Excel的随机数生成函数。如需在A列生成1至10之间的随机整数,可在A2单元格输入公式=RANDBETWEEN。 利用数据筛选功能确保不重复。
**使用RAND函数结合数学运算**:RAND函数可以生成一个0到1之间的随机小数(不包括0和1)。要生成指定范围内的随机数据(如5到10之间的随机小数),可以使用公式“=RAND()*(上限-下限)+下限”,例如“=RAND()*(10-5)+5”。此方法适用于生成小数随机数。
打开Excel表格,选定需要生成随机数的单元格。 在单元格中输入=RAND,这会生成一个大于等于0小于1的随机数。如果需要指定范围,比如生成介于1和10之间的随机数,可以使用公式=RAND*+最小值,即输入=RAND*9+1。
- RAND函数生成的随机数范围是不包括0和1的,即0≤RAND()1。- RANDBETWEEN函数生成的随机数包括指定的最小值和最大值。- 如果需要生成更复杂的随机数据(如随机日期、随机字母等),可能需要结合其他函数和公式来实现。
OK,本文到此结束,希望对大家有所帮助。
本文链接:http://xinin56.com/kaifa/228773.html
上一篇:乐视视频?高清无广告
下一篇:c语言如何比较字符串大小